When is the optimal time of year for tree pruning?
The optimal timing for pruning will differ depending upon the kind of tree and where you reside. In general, it's ideal to have a tree pruner cut back your trees during the dormant time of year.
Wintertime is a good time for tree upkeep since the rest of your backyard should not call for any attention during that time. Thinning trees prior to the spring sprouting and growing period will certainly permit your trees to shoot out and thrive nicely.
There is generally not a problem doing tree maintenance during the spring and summer months also, particularly if there is any dead wood, illness, or overgrowth.
Palm Tree Pruning
Palm trees require a lot of care during pruning. Cutting the limbs at the incorrect time can leave them unprotected against diseases. Palm trees need to be pruned when the older growth has actually turned brown and died. This is generally 1 or 2 times in a year.
Keeping up with normal maintenance is important for avoiding damages and also injuries from tough and massive dropping palm branches.
Pine Tree Pruning
The best time to cut back your pine trees is during the first part of springtime, however if at any time you discover dying or infected branches, it's a good strategy to care for those.
Using correct pruning methods is really crucial. Hacking back branches to shorten them, is honestly a bad idea since it might stop the branch from growing entirely. That might leave the branch stunted and off balance forever.
In the spring when the pine tree begins to grow out, pinching back the fresh growth tips can provide a compact and dense growth that is notably eye-catching.
